In some ways, kids who have Down syndrome are like different youngsters. They have the identical moods and emotions, they prefer to be taught new things, play, and revel in life. You might help your youngster develop by offering as many chances as attainable for them to do these items. Help your child have positive experiences with new individuals and locations. Some folks may have delicate to moderate intellectual and developmental problems, while others might have extra severe problems.

Jack’s Basket is a 501(c)3 nonprofit group with a mission to celebrate babies with Down syndrome. We attempt to ensure that each new and expectant father or mother is supplied sources and avenues of support within the group. We purpose to equip medical providers with tools to discuss the analysis in an unbiased method in hopes that having a baby with Down syndrome is properly known like some other.
